NORTHPOINT, the business restructuring and insolvency advisors, have taken office space at the new Business Central office development in Darlington, adding to its Newcastle base.

Greg Whitehead formed Northpoint in 2004 after 15 years with KPMG and Deloitte in the North-East and works with companies in financial difficulty from issues including a downturn in trading, cash flow problems, creditor pressure or a legal action.

Advice is often provided in conjunction with existing professional advisors to the business. Mr Whirehead and his colleague Simon Lundy, a long standing member of the North-East professional community, lead delivery of services and have more than 55 years combined experience.

Mr Whitehead said: “In what are often difficult times for the people in the business concerned we look to provide professional, understanding and pragmatic advice. Our advisory role usually leads to an outcome that sees the business survive, sometimes through a refinancing/restructuring process, although we can implement a formal insolvency process if required.

The excellent facilities at Business Central Darlington will allow us to provide a more comprehensive service in the Tees Valley area”
